Abstract
The paper presents some shielding effectiveness measurements carried out on shielded cables. The adopted procedure is based on the use of a reverberation chamber which allows to create a more realistic environment for the cable under test. Inside a reverberation chamber the cable is excited by a field statistically uniform, coming from whatever direction and with whatever polarization, moreover, no test fixture is required to mount the cable under test. The obtained results show the robustness of the measurement with respect to cable positioning, routing and orientation inside the chamber working volume. Due to the statistical nature of the exciting field the response does not exhibit resonances as achieved with traditional methods. A relationship between the measured shielding effectiveness and the transfer impedance of the cable shield can be also assessed
